Upon the review provided for in this chapter, the court has the power to affirm, modify, reverse, or annul the decision or determination reviewed, and, if necessary, to award restitution to the plaintiff, or, by mandate, direct the officer, board, commission, authority, or tribunal to proceed in the matter reviewed according to its decision. From the judgment of the court on review, an appeal may be taken in like manner and with like effect as from a judgment of the court in a civil action.
